The 8 Most Sought-After Cybersecurity Careers for 2025 and Beyond

The Growing Demand for Cybersecurity Professionals: Exploring In-Demand Roles

In today’s digital landscape, organizations face an ever-increasing array of cybersecurity threats. As cyberattacks become more sophisticated and prevalent, the need for skilled cybersecurity professionals has never been more critical. According to the "2024 Cybersecurity Skills Gap" report from Fortinet, 54% of firms struggle to recruit cybersecurity talent, while 50% find it challenging to retain them. This skills gap not only jeopardizes the security of organizations but also presents a wealth of opportunities for those with the right expertise.

With 65% of company boards advocating for a higher security headcount, the demand for trained, certified, and skilled cybersecurity professionals is at an all-time high. Below, we explore eight of the most in-demand cybersecurity roles, detailing their responsibilities, required skills, and average salaries.

1. Cybersecurity Engineer

Role Level: Advanced/Experienced
Role Type: Technical
Average Salary: $102,432

Cybersecurity engineers are responsible for building and maintaining information security systems and IT architectures. They develop and enforce security plans, standards, and protocols while also creating emergency plans to ensure quick recovery in case of a disaster. Their proactive approach involves identifying system vulnerabilities through penetration testing and recommending modifications to enhance security.

Key Responsibilities:

  • Create and install firewalls and intrusion detection systems.
  • Update security software and hardware.
  • Run encryption programs and manage data recovery efforts post-breach.

Education and Skills:

  • Bachelor’s degree in computer engineering, cybersecurity, or a related field.
  • Expertise in secure coding practices, risk assessment, and computer forensics.

Certifications:

  • CompTIA Cybersecurity Analyst (CySA+)
  • Certified Information Systems Security Professional (CISSP)

2. Infosec Analyst/Cybersecurity Analyst

Role Level: Entry-Level/Midlevel/Experienced
Role Type: Technical
Average Salary: $81,680

Security analysts monitor security protocols and procedures, ensuring compliance and identifying unusual network behaviors. They may work in security operations centers or take on broader roles in smaller organizations, handling everything from firewall maintenance to employee training on cybersecurity hygiene.

Key Responsibilities:

  • Analyze security reports and recommend improvements.
  • Control file access and manage network updates.
  • Conduct vulnerability scans and penetration testing.

Education and Skills:

  • Bachelor’s degree in computer science, cybersecurity, or a related field.
  • Proficiency in security incident triaging and risk assessments.

Certifications:

  • Certified Information Systems Auditor (CISA)
  • CompTIA Security+

3. Network Security Architect

Role Level: Advanced/Experienced
Role Type: Technical and Managerial
Average Salary: $126,166

Network security architects design and implement secure network infrastructures while ensuring operational efficiency. They translate business needs into functional systems and oversee network changes to minimize risks.

Key Responsibilities:

  • Configure firewalls and antivirus systems.
  • Conduct penetration testing and risk assessments.
  • Develop policies and procedures for network security.

Education and Skills:

  • Bachelor’s degree in computer science or a related field; a master’s degree is preferred.
  • Knowledge of TCP/IP networking and risk management.

Certifications:

  • Cisco Certified Network Professional Security (CCNP Security)
  • Certified Information Security Manager (CISM)

4. Security Software Developer

Role Level: Midlevel/Senior/Lead
Role Type: Technical
Average Salary: $75,776

Security software developers combine programming skills with security analysis to create software that is resilient against cyber threats. They must stay updated on the evolving threat landscape and collaborate with other professionals to ensure security is integrated into the software development process.

Key Responsibilities:

  • Write secure code and conduct security assessments.
  • Collaborate with designers and testers to enhance product security.
  • Address potential threats proactively.

Education and Skills:

  • Bachelor’s degree in software development or engineering.
  • Knowledge of secure coding practices and security controls.

Certifications:

  • Certified Secure Software Lifecycle Professional (CSSLP)

5. Penetration Tester/Ethical Hacker

Role Level: Junior/Associate/Midlevel/Senior/Lead
Role Type: Technical and Reporting
Average Salary: $98,056

Ethical hackers simulate cyberattacks to identify vulnerabilities in an organization’s systems. They play a crucial role in safeguarding information by proactively finding and addressing security gaps.

Key Responsibilities:

  • Conduct penetration testing and vulnerability assessments.
  • Document findings and recommend security improvements.
  • Assist in incident handling and forensic analysis.

Education and Skills:

  • Bachelor’s degree in infosec or a related field.
  • Proficiency in penetration testing tools and techniques.

Certifications:

  • Certified Ethical Hacker (CEH)
  • Offensive Security Certified Professional (OSCP)

6. Application Security Engineer

Role Level: Junior/Midlevel
Role Type: Technical and Communication
Average Salary: $143,062

Application security engineers ensure that security is integrated into the software development lifecycle (SDLC). They work closely with development teams to identify and mitigate security risks throughout the application’s lifecycle.

Key Responsibilities:

  • Perform code reviews and application vulnerability scanning.
  • Educate developers on secure coding practices.
  • Maintain technical documentation related to application security.

Education and Skills:

  • Bachelor’s degree in computer science or a related field.
  • Familiarity with secure coding best practices and emerging security threats.

Certifications:

  • Certified Application Security Engineer (CASE)

7. Malware Analyst

Role Level: Midlevel/Experienced
Role Type: Technical, Reporting, and Communication
Average Salary: $143,800

Malware analysts investigate and analyze malware threats, reverse-engineering malicious code to understand attack vectors and develop protection tools. Their expertise is essential in combating the ever-evolving landscape of malware.

Key Responsibilities:

  • Analyze malware incidents and document findings.
  • Develop and refine malware protection tools.
  • Collaborate with security teams to enhance defenses.

Education and Skills:

  • Bachelor’s degree in computer science or cybersecurity.
  • Strong programming skills and knowledge of malware analysis tools.

Certifications:

  • Certified Information Systems Security Professional (CISSP)

8. Computer Forensics Analyst/Digital Forensics Examiner

Role Level: Entry-Level/Midlevel/Senior
Role Type: Technical, Reporting, and Communication
Average Salary: $78,753

Computer forensics analysts investigate cybercrimes, analyzing digital evidence to determine how breaches occurred and how to prevent future incidents. They play a vital role in legal proceedings by preparing evidence and providing expert testimony.

Key Responsibilities:

  • Analyze log files and digital evidence.
  • Conduct forensic analysis to identify security gaps.
  • Collaborate with security teams to mitigate future incidents.

Education and Skills:

  • Bachelor’s degree in computer forensics or a related field.
  • Knowledge of forensic tools and techniques.

Certifications:

  • Certified Computer Forensics Examiner (CCFE)

Wrap-Up

As cyber threats continue to escalate, the demand for qualified cybersecurity professionals is surging. The field offers not only a fulfilling career path but also numerous opportunities for growth and the chance to make a significant impact on organizational security. With the right skills and certifications, aspiring cybersecurity professionals can find rewarding roles that contribute to the safety and integrity of digital environments.

In this rapidly evolving landscape, staying informed and continuously developing skills is essential for success in the cybersecurity domain.

Get in Touch

LEAVE A REPLY

Please enter your comment!
Please enter your name here

Related Articles

Get in Touch

0FansLike
0FollowersFollow
0SubscribersSubscribe

Latest Posts